Professional Experience |
| |
Dr. Sharene Garaman, Psy.D. is a
clinical psychologist licensed in Virginia and Wyoming. She holds a national
credential from the Association of State and Provincial Psychology Boards.
She is a member of the American Psychological Association and has memberships
in two divisions, Health and Sport Psychology.
Dr. Garaman was in private practice
for 20 years in San Diego, California and most recently, her native Jackson
Hole,Wyoming. She was on staff at St. Johns Medical Center in Jackson Hole
and has provided consulting expertise to:

Elite endurance athletes
Amateur and professional equestrian athletes
Primary care physicians
Executive staffs
Premier resort communities

Education |
| |
Bachelor of Science, University of Utah, Salt Lake City, journalism & telecommunication major
Master of Science & Doctor of Psychology, Alliant University, San Diego, California, Clinical Psychology with a secondary
emphasis in sport psychology
Advanced training in mind/body medicine in conjunction with Harvard Medical School
